That's why, perhaps, in pre-Java era, in good schools they taught "big ideas in CS" instead of Java syntax and how to OO everything.

Algorithms, Data Structures and reasoning behind them, Scheme courses of CS basics (based on SICP) and Operating Systems, so a student could understand the principles and design decisions.

Then such student could code in any language, because syntax and common idioms are much less important than appropriate data structures and processes.
